Ducati 916, first registered in 1998, with a 916 cc V-twin engine and Dutch registration.
Description from the seller
Ducati 916 – iconic superbike in yellow with Termignoni exhausts.
The motorcycle drives, brakes, and shifts well.
With Dutch license plate.
There are some normal signs of use on the motorcycle, such as minor damage to the fairing between the headlights. Please look at the photos carefully.
You are warmly welcome to come see and test drive the motorcycle before you place an offer. There is no warranty on the motorcycle.
The Ducati 916 is a timeless icon in the motorcycle world. With its
Revolutionary design, sharp lines, and pure race DNA make this superbike one of the most coveted models ever. Equipped with a powerful 916cc V-twin, a lightweight trellis frame, and high-quality suspension, this machine delivers an unparalleled riding experience.
This edition in rare yellow is extra special thanks to the
Termignoni exhausts that provide a characteristic, deep sound.
Ducati sound. A true classic with performance and style that continue to impress to this day.
A unique opportunity to own a legendary Ducati 916.
